<p>The Sambhar Masala Plant represents a compelling business opportunity within India's rapidly expanding blended spices sector. Sambhar Masala, a traditional South Indian spice blend, sits at the intersection of deep-rooted culinary heritage and modern convenience-driven consumption. As part of the broader blended spices category, it benefits from a compound national market valued at INR 94,927.56 Crores in 2025, with projections reaching INR 228,885.72 Crores by 2035 at a CAGR of 9.20%.

This segment is outpacing single-origin spices, driven by urban consumers seeking hygienic, packaged alternatives to loose, unbranded commodity purchases. The plant business encompasses raw material procurement from agricultural growing centers across Tamil Nadu, Karnataka, and Andhra Pradesh, through controlled processing, blending, quality assurance, and packaged distribution. With India's blended masalas including Sambhar Masala commanding a high-growth trajectory and the organized sector expanding at a CAGR of 5.80%, the window for investment in dedicated Sambhar Masala manufacturing capacity remains wide open for both greenfield entrants and capacity expansions.</p><p>The business model spans capital investment ranges from INR 50 Lakhs to INR 2 Crores for small-to-medium spice manufacturing plant setups, with the blended spice category offering gross profit margins of 25% to 40% and net profit margins of 10% to 15%.

Raw material costs constitute 70% to 80% of total operating expenses, while utilities account for 10% to 15%. These parameters define a capital-efficient manufacturing operation with manageable overheads, provided supply chain relationships with spice-growing regions are secured and quality standards are consistently maintained.</p>

Sectoral context for this sambhar masala plant project

<p>The Sambhar Masala industry operates within India's food processing and spice manufacturing sector, a domain where the unorganized segment historically commands significant market presence. Approximately 56% of consumers purchase unpackaged single spices and 44% buy unpackaged masala mixes from local chakkis and regional loose vendors, underscoring the persistent influence of traditional procurement channels. However, the organized sector is experiencing rapid expansion, driven by a decisive consumer shift toward branded, quality-assured packaged formats that held a 67.0% market share in 2025.

This structural transition from unorganized to organized retail creates a durable demand tailwind for branded Sambhar Masala producers.</p><p>The supply chain for Sambhar Masala is anchored in southern and western India, where raw spice ingredients such as coriander, chilli, fenugreek, and turmeric are procured directly from smallholder farming clusters and regional wholesale agricultural mandis. Processing and manufacturing facilities receive these raw materials and convert them through cleaning, roasting, blending, and packaging stages into finished goods. Downstream distribution spans modern trade, general trade, e-commerce channels, and export markets.

The primary consumption base remains South India, encompassing Tamil Nadu, Karnataka, Kerala, Andhra Pradesh, and Telangana, where daily household consumption of sambhar sustains a reliable core domestic volume. Workforce requirements for a standard Sambhar Masala plant scale from 3 to 6 workers for small-scale operations at approximately 240 metric tons annual capacity, comprising skilled machine operators, quality control technicians, food processing technologists, maintenance workers, and unskilled labor for packaging and material handling.</p><p>Key industry participants operating across the broader blended spices and Sambhar Masala space include iD Fresh Food (India) Private Limited and Sun Agri Industries, alongside the dominant branded players. The sector's growth is further validated by the blended spices segment experiencing faster growth rates than pure spices, propelled by rising urban demand for pre-mixed seasoning lines that include Sambhar Masala, Pav Bhaji Masala, and Chaat Masala.</p>

Technology and machinery benchmarks

<p>The manufacturing technology for a Sambhar Masala plant integrates cleaning, roasting, blending, and packaging stages across varying degrees of automation. The process begins with raw material sourcing and pre-cleaning, where ingredients including coriander seeds, dried red chillies, black pepper, turmeric, Bengal gram (chana dal), fenugreek seeds, asafoetida (hing), curry leaves, cumin, and mustard seeds are processed through vibrating air-classifier screens to remove foreign particles, stones, and impurities. Controlled roasting and drying follow, applying precise heat profiles to unlock aroma compounds without degrading essential oils.

The roasting parameters are critical, as over-roasting destroys volatile flavor compounds while under-roasting yields flat-tasting products.</p><p>The blending stage represents the core technological differentiator for Sambhar Masala production, requiring automated precision dosing systems to maintain consistent flavor homogeneity across batches. The global automated spice blender market, valued at USD 695 million in 2025, is projected to reach USD 1,393 million by 2035 at a CAGR of 7.2%, reflecting rapid technology adoption across the industry. Modern plants deploy PLC-based systems, IoT connectivity, remote recipe monitoring, and automated precision dosing to ensure batch-to-batch consistency.

Key processing innovations include low-heat cryogenic grinding techniques that preserve volatile aromatic compounds and ultra-fine pulverizing systems for achieving the desired particle size distribution.</p><p>Machinery for Sambhar Masala plants is available across scales, from small commercial units with 30 kg/hr processing capacity priced between INR 22,000 and INR 32,000 in 2025, to full turnkey blended masala production lines. Prominent plant manufacturers include Samtek Machinery of Ghaziabad, Uttar Pradesh, specializing in fully automatic spice processing plants with turnkey blended masala production lines incorporating cleaning, roasting, and pulverizing machinery, and Premium Pulman Pvt. Ltd. of Mumbai, Maharashtra, offering turnkey masala plants, curry powder systems, and hammer mills.

Sustainability-oriented processing technologies are gaining traction, with initiatives like the Sustainable Spices Initiative-India (SSI-I), launched in 2016 by IDH, having covered over 80,000 farmers and 100,000 hectares across Rajasthan and Gujarat by 2020, and operators like Nedspice deploying efficient steam boilers, solar reflective panels, and CO2-based extraction technologies in Indian processing facilities.</p><p>Capital investment parameters vary significantly by scale: small-scale spice and masala processing units require INR 18 lakh to INR 26 lakh in total investment, with machinery costs of INR 6 lakh to INR 10 lakh, setup and installation costs of INR 2 lakh to INR 4 lakh, and working capital of INR 5 lakh to INR 8 lakh. Infrastructure requirements for small-scale plants call for 1,000 to 1,500 sq. ft. of area with a 10 to 15 kW electricity load. Medium-scale operations scale up proportionally.

Reference capacity benchmarks include Madhusudan Masala Limited's Jamnagar facility at 4,800 metric tons annual capacity, its Rajkot facility at 600 metric tons, and GK Herbal Exports' Chennai facility exceeding 5,000 metric tons annual production capacity. A standard small-scale plant project model operates at 240 metric tons per annum.</p>

Bankable Means of Finance for this sambhar masala plant project

Means of finance for the ₹0.4 crore to ₹9 crore CapEx range should target 60:40 debt-to-equity for projects below ₹2 crore, transitioning to 70:30 for mid-scale ₹2-5 crore investments where bankability improves through demonstrated revenue visibility. SIDBI's SIDBI-SFURTI coordination supports spice-processing clusters, while NABARD's RIDF (Rural Infrastructure Development Fund) offers 3-5% interest Subvention on term loans for food processing infrastructure in aspirational districts.

Primary banker recommendation: SIDBI term loan for projects below ₹3 crore given CGTMSE collateral-free cover up to ₹5 crore loan. For ₹3-9 crore investments, a consortium led by State Bank of India (offers 8.7-9.4% MCLR-linked rate for food processing) with participation from HDFC Bank (faster documentation, 9.0-9.5% for MSE segment) provides optimal pricing and disbursement speed. Bank of Baroda's Kisan Credit Card-Food Processing variant extends working capital at 9.25% with flexible drawdown.

Government scheme stacking: PMEGP (Prime Minister's Employment Generation Programme) provides 15-35% subsidy on project cost for general/EWS/OBC categories, with district KVIC cells processing applications within 30 days. For projects in food-processing clusters designated under PMFME (Operation Greens), state nodal banks (SCC Bank in Tamil Nadu, KSDC in Karnataka) offer 2% interest Subvention on working capital limits for first three years.

Working capital cycle: Spice processing typically requires 45-60 day raw material procurement cycle given seasonal harvest patterns (turmeric harvested October-November, coriander January-February), necessitating 90-120 day inventory build ahead of peak festival demand (Onam, Diwali). Working capital limit of 25-30% of projected annual turnover recommended. Cash conversion cycle target: 85-95 days inclusive of 30-day debtor turnover and 20-day creditor days achievable with institutional customer mix.

IRR benchmarks for bankable DPR: 22-28% pre-tax IRR across the CapEx range, with equity NPV positive from year 3 at 9% discount rate. DSCR (Debt Service Coverage Ratio) minimum 1.5x through the tenor, with SBI's standard food-processing lending terms permitting 7-year tenor with 2-year moratorium for projects exceeding ₹3 crore.

Risks and mitigation for this project

<p>Quality and safety regulatory risk constitutes the most acute threat to Sambhar Masala manufacturers. In 2024, regulatory bodies in Hong Kong and Singapore suspended sales and ordered product recalls for popular Indian spice blends, including Sambhar Masala produced by Everest and MDH, due to the presence of Ethylene Oxide (ETO) and chemical residues. This incident triggered market-wide scrutiny, brand damage for leading players, and highlighted the critical importance of stringent quality control systems, residue testing protocols, and supply chain traceability.

For a new plant entrant, failure to establish robust quality assurance frameworks could result in regulatory action, product recalls, brand erosion, and loss of export market access. ISO/IEC 17025:2017 accredited testing and compliance with FSSAI residue limits are essential mitigants, but they add to operational costs and complexity.</p><p>Raw material cost volatility poses a persistent margin risk, given that raw material costs constitute 70% to 80% of total operating expenses. Spice commodities including coriander, red chillies, turmeric, and cumin are subject to monsoon-dependent agricultural supply cycles, export demand fluctuations, and government export policy interventions.

A poor monsoon season or speculative commodity trading can sharply inflate input costs, compressing gross margins that currently range from 25% to 40%. Unlike large diversified players such as ITC and DS Group who can hedge commodity exposure across portfolios, smaller standalone Sambhar Masala plants carry disproportionate raw material price risk. Sourcing from multiple geographic clusters and maintaining strategic inventory buffers are partial mitigations but tie up working capital.</p><p>The unorganized sector's entrenched market position creates competitive pricing pressure.

With 56% of consumers purchasing unpackaged single spices and 44% buying unpackaged masala mixes from local chakkis and loose vendors, the unorganized segment commands substantial volume at price points that branded packaged products struggle to match. This is particularly pronounced in Tier 2 and Tier 3 cities and rural markets where price sensitivity dominates purchasing decisions. For a new branded Sambhar Masala plant, customer acquisition costs in these markets can be prohibitive relative to the achievable price premium.

The payback period sensitivity, combined with the organized sector's 5.80% CAGR growth rate, means that market share capture against both unorganized competitors and established branded players requires sustained marketing investment and distribution network build-out.</p><p>Regulatory compliance burden accumulates across FSSAI licensing, BIS certification, Spices Board registration, GST compliance, and PLISFPI incentive claiming, each carrying administrative costs and periodic renewal obligations. Changes in HSN classification or GST rates for spice products create forecasting uncertainty, as Sambhar Masala straddles the 5% rate under HSN 0910 for basic mixes and 18% under HSN 2103 for prepared condiments, with product formulation determining the applicable rate. Environmental compliance for processing plants, including effluent treatment for spice washing and dust extraction systems for grinding operations, adds further regulatory obligations that can escalate capital expenditure requirements beyond initial project estimates.</p>
